The Johnson Family Foundation (JFF) is a private family foundation (EIN 25-6357015) based in New York, Colorado (Telluride), and Vermont that funds work on environment, equality/social progress, education, and youth. The site describes JFF grantmaking, lists staff and leadership, and hosts a Johnson Justice Fellowship program. Tax and public disclosure documents are linked from the site.

Ideal Applicant

Organizations working on environment, social equality/justice, education, or youth programs with demonstrable programmatic impact and either a track record in those fields or a clear local/national partnership with the foundation’s priority places.

Good Fit

  • Programmatic alignment with environment, equality/social progress, education, or youth.
  • Established nonprofit with measurable outcomes and fiscal capacity for the requested grant size.
  • Existing relationship or warm introduction to a program officer or trustee, or prior participation in the Johnson Justice Fellowship.
  • Work based in or serving the foundation’s frequent states (historically including New York, Colorado, Vermont) or national initiatives that intersect those places.

Geography

Broad

Across the observed history the foundation funded organizations in many states (23 states reported in 2022–2023), but the most recent year’s giving was concentrated entirely in New York.

Recipient Variety

Broad

In 2022 and 2023 the foundation made well over 100 grants each year to many distinct recipients, indicating a broadly distributed recipient set despite the latest year showing a single large award.

New Applicants

Moderate

The foundation’s filings and website show both historically substantial new-recipient activity and a public fellowship application route, but public statements indicate most general grants are by preselection, so direct entry for unfamiliar applicants is possible but not clearly open.
